ADH (vasopressin) acts on the kidney to conserve water mainly by:

  • A Stimulating renin release from nearby juxtaglomerular cells
  • B Raising glomerular filtration rate to filter more blood plasma
  • C Raising water permeability of the distal tubule and collecting duct
  • D Blocking sodium reabsorption within the proximal tubule

Correct answer: C. Raising water permeability of the distal tubule and collecting duct

Explanation: ADH increases water permeability of the distal convoluted tubule and collecting duct by promoting insertion of aquaporin channels, allowing more water reabsorption and concentrated urine formation.
